A schematic illustration detailing the parts and configuration of an air suspension system built-in right into a trailer is key for understanding its operation. This visible help sometimes illustrates the air springs (also referred to as air baggage), shock absorbers, top management valves, airways, and the structural framework connecting these components to the trailer chassis and axles. Such diagrams are important for technicians, engineers, and car operators concerned in upkeep, restore, and system troubleshooting.
The usage of air suspension in trailers supplies a number of benefits. These techniques improve trip high quality by successfully absorbing highway vibrations and impacts, lowering cargo harm throughout transit. Moreover, they provide the flexibility to regulate the trailer’s trip top, facilitating simpler loading and unloading processes and accommodating various dock heights. Traditionally, air suspension changed conventional leaf spring suspensions in lots of heavy-duty functions on account of its superior load-carrying capability and improved trip traits, resulting in elevated driver consolation and car longevity.
